Aperçu du projet

This 30-room beachfront resort in Cebu operates 24/7 with a continuous load profile: central air conditioning across guest rooms and common areas, pool circulation pumps, hot water systems, kitchen refrigeration, restaurant equipment, laundry facilities, and full lighting. With Meralco's commercial tariff of ₱14.50/kWh, monthly electricity bills regularly exceeded ₱250,000 — making power the resort's second-largest operating expense after staffing.

Adding to the challenge, frequent typhoon-related grid outages threatened guest comfort and food safety in refrigerators. The resort management needed a solution that would reduce operating costs, ensure backup power for critical loads, and minimize installation downtime during peak tourist season.

The installed 60kW solar PV system paired with a 120kWh containerized lithium battery energy storage system delivers four core benefits:

Rasage de pointe — flattens load curve during Meralco's high-tariff windows (12–3 PM and 6–9 PM), reducing demand charges
Load shifting — stores daytime solar generation for evening check-in and nighttime AC loads
Backup power — keeps AC, refrigeration, and POS systems running seamlessly through grid outages and typhoon disruptions
Stable ROI — predictable energy cost reduction locked in for 25 years

Before deployment, our engineering team pre-assembled, pre-tested, and pre-commissioned the entire containerized battery system at our factory — including 72-hour continuous stability testing, charge-discharge cycling verification, thermal performance validation, and grid synchronization simulation. This pre-work dramatically shortened on-site installation time.

Thanks to this pre-testing approach, our on-site team completed the full installation in just 5 days — significantly faster than the typical 2–3 week industry timeline. The resort experienced zero guest disruption during installation, allowing it to maintain 100% occupancy throughout the project.

With a total system investment of $25,000 (≈₱1,450,000) at ₱14.50/kWh commercial rate, the system delivers:

Monthly savings: ₱100,000+ (8,100 kWh × 85% efficiency × ₱14.50)
Annual savings: ₱1,200,000+
Payback period: ~15 months (under 1.5 years)
25-year ROI: 1,900%+
Total 25-year savings: ₱30,000,000+

The integrated Energy Management System (EMS) intelligently coordinates battery charge/discharge cycles based on real-time Meralco tariff signals and resort load demand. The remote monitoring platform tracks system performance in real time, helping the resort manager verify projected savings and confirm the system is consistently performing above expectations.

Why does a 30-room beachfront resort need a 60kW solar + 120kWh storage system?

A beachfront resort operates 24/7 with continuous loads from central AC across guest rooms, pool circulation pumps, hot water systems, kitchen refrigeration, restaurant equipment, laundry, and full lighting. At ₱14.50/kWh commercial rate, monthly electricity bills typically exceed ₱250,000. The 60kW PV + 120kWh battery system addresses cost reduction, peak demand management, and typhoon-related backup power simultaneously.

How did your team complete the full installation in just 5 days?

Our engineering team pre-assembled, pre-tested, and pre-commissioned the entire containerized battery system at our factory before shipping. This included 72-hour continuous stability testing, charge-discharge cycling, thermal performance validation, and grid synchronization simulation. The container arrived on-site fully integrated, requiring only placement, cable connection, and final commissioning. The typical 2–3 week industry timeline was compressed into 5 working days, with zero disruption to resort guests.

What is the ROI and payback period for this 60kW + 120kWh system at ₱14.50/kWh?

The complete 60kW + 120kWh system is priced at $25,000 (≈₱1,450,000). At ₱14.50/kWh with 85% system efficiency, it delivers monthly savings of ₱100,000+ (8,100 kWh × 85% × ₱14.50) and annual savings of ₱1,200,000+. This means the system pays for itself in just ~15 months — one of the fastest payback periods in the commercial solar + storage market. Over 25 years, total savings exceed ₱30,000,000, delivering an ROI of 1,900%+. As Meralco rates rise 4–6% annually, actual returns accelerate even further.

How does the system handle typhoons and grid outages common in Cebu?

The 120kWh containerized battery storage provides automatic backup within milliseconds of a grid failure. The EMS detects outages instantly and seamlessly switches to battery power, keeping AC, refrigeration, kitchen equipment, and POS systems running. The system is designed for coastal Cebu conditions: typhoon-rated solar mounting, IP54-rated battery enclosure, and salt-spray resistant materials ensure reliable operation through typhoon season.

Is the system suitable for the Philippines' tropical island climate?

Yes. The system is engineered for the Philippines' tropical island conditions: high humidity, salt spray, typhoon-force winds, and intense UV. The battery container features IP54-rated enclosures, active climate control, and corrosion-resistant materials. Solar panels use PID-resistant cell technology suited for Cebu's coastal environment. Mounting structures are engineered to withstand 250 km/h wind loads.

What warranty and after-sales service are provided for this resort installation?

Solar panels come with a 25-year linear power output warranty. The lithium battery energy storage system includes a 10-year warranty (or 6,000 cycles, whichever comes first).
